So here are my hoboknifes!

The first one I got from ka-bar, I had wanted one for a long time and during the pandemic some smartass decided that paper utensils are the thing, try cutting meat with that! So I took my chanse and bought this to keep in my car for those times then there was no other option. I have never seen paper utensils after that one time but who knows? I have used them on a picnic or two and they do the job just fine

  [ You are not allowed to view this attachment ]

My second are from böker and came surprisingly dull, but after some work on the stone I feel like it's up for the task, haven't use them yet and trying to make up my mind about a sheath. Leather looks great but I'm thinking about something down the lines of opinels choice

  [ You are not allowed to view this attachment ]

My third I got last night and was not a planned thing but saw them online and wanted a set, I don't really like the idea of changing the implements and only having one handle but opinel being what they are, at least I have a no8 sharp as a whistle 🙂

  [ You are not allowed to view this attachment ]

But to be totally honest, when camping I use these from the Swedish military and sometimes just a titanium spork from light my fire
